    SEALSQ Corp (NASDAQ:LAES) ("SEALSQ" or the "Company"), a global leader in post-quantum semiconductor technology, PKI and digital identity solutions, today announced the advancement of its PQC Readiness Strategy, designed to position the Company to capture the growing commercial opportunity created by the global migration toward post-quantum cryptography ("PQC").

    As governments, enterprises and critical infrastructure operators begin preparing their digital systems for the emergence of quantum computing, SEALSQ believes the global cybersecurity industry is entering a multi-year infrastructure upgrade cycle.

    The transition to post-quantum cryptography will require organizations to identify quantum-vulnerable cryptographic assets, assess operational risks, develop migration roadmaps and progressively deploy quantum-resistant technologies across software, PKI, semiconductors, connected devices and critical infrastructure.

    SEALSQ’s strategy is designed to participate across this entire migration lifecycle.

    By combining PQC readiness assessments, cryptographic discovery, migration planning, PKI modernization, digital identity technologies and hardware-based post-quantum security, SEALSQ intends to create a commercial pathway that converts quantum cybersecurity assessments into long-term technology deployments.

    Driving Demand for SEALSQ’s Post-Quantum Semiconductor Portfolio

    SEALSQ believes the largest long-term commercial opportunity created by PQC migration will emerge at the hardware level.

    Software systems can often be updated.

    Semiconductors embedded inside vehicles, industrial systems, satellites, critical infrastructure and IoT devices may remain operational for ten, twenty or more years.

    As a result, manufacturers and governments increasingly need to consider quantum resistance when designing the next generation of connected infrastructure.

    SEALSQ is developing post-quantum semiconductor technologies designed to support NIST-standardized algorithms, including ML-KEM and ML-DSA, and enable hardware-based roots of trust for quantum-resistant devices.

    By participating in the PQC readiness and migration planning process, SEALSQ intends to identify customer requirements earlier in the technology adoption cycle and position its semiconductor portfolio for integration into future generations of connected devices.

    About SEALSQ:

    SEALSQ is a leading innovator in Post-Quantum Technology hardware and software solutions. Our technology seamlessly integrates Semiconductors, PKI (Public Key Infrastructure), and Provisioning Services, with a strategic emphasis on developing state-of-the-art Quantum Resistant Cryptography and Semiconductors designed to address the urgent security challenges posed by quantum computing. As quantum computers advance, traditional cryptographic methods like RSA and Elliptic Curve Cryptography (ECC) are increasingly vulnerable.

    SEALSQ is pioneering the development of Post-Quantum Semiconductors that provide robust, future-proof protection for sensitive data across a wide range of applications, including Multi-Factor Authentication tokens, Smart Energy, Medical and Healthcare Systems, Defense, IT Network Infrastructure, Automotive, and Industrial Automation and Control Systems. By embedding Post-Quantum Cryptography into our semiconductor solutions, SEALSQ ensures that organizations stay protected against quantum threats. Our products are engineered to safeguard critical systems, enhancing resilience and security across diverse industries.
